And Or
And Or
1 result Add a Province Town Theme to narrow results
 
South Dundas, Ontario

Big Weekend for the Tubie Festival 

We have a Tubie Festival and people compete and race on the water. And they have to construct their craft out of tubes. – Evonne Delegarde


Themes
Subjects